A production unit makes special type of metal chips by combining copper and brass. The standard weight of the chip must be at least 5 gms. The basic ingredients i.e. copper and brass cost ₹8 and ₹5 per gm. The durability considerations dictate that the metal chip must no contain more than 4 gms of brass and should contain minimum 2 gms of copper. Then the minimum cost of the metal chip satisfying the above conditions is
₹ 36
₹ 31
₹ 30
₹ 40
Solution
Let $x$ and $y$ denote the quantity of the basic ingredients of copper and brass respectively.
$\therefore \quad$ cost, $z=8 x+5 y$
Constraints are,
$\begin{aligned}
& x+y \geq 5 \\
& x \geq 2 \\
& y \leq 4 \\
& x \geq 0, y \geq 0
\end{aligned}$
$\therefore \quad$ Feasible region is as shown in the figure.
$\therefore \quad$ Corner points of the feasible region are $\dot{A}(2,4), B(2,3)$ and $C(5,0)$
$\therefore \quad \mathrm{z}$ at $\mathrm{A}=36$,
z at $\mathrm{B}=31$,
z at $\mathrm{C}=40$
$\therefore \quad$ Minimum cost is ₹ 31 .
